Kristinik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Kristinik Come From? nationality or country of origin

Kristinik is carried by more people in The United States than any other country/territory. It may also appear as a variant: Kristiník. For other potential spellings of this last name click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Kristinik? popularity and diffusion

The last name Kristinik is the 3,100,440th most frequently occurring last name on earth. It is borne by approximately 1 in 182,188,648 people. The last name Kristinik is predominantly found in The Americas, where 83 percent of Kristinik live; 83 percent live in North America and 83 percent live in Anglo-North America. It is also the 2,187,323rd most prevalent given name internationally, borne by 24 people.

Kristinik is most prevalent in The United States, where it is carried by 33 people, or 1 in 10,983,604. In The United States it is primarily concentrated in: Texas, where 45 percent reside, South Carolina, where 33 percent reside and Nevada, where 18 percent reside. Barring The United States it is found in 2 countries. It is also common in Slovakia, where 15 percent reside and Thailand, where 3 percent reside.

Kristinik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Kristinik has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 825 percent between 1880 and 2014.
